The Art of Restaurant Lighting: Creating Atmosphere and Enhancing Dining Experiences

Lighting is more than just illumination, it is a powerful design element that shapes the atmosphere of any space. In the restaurant industry, where ambiance plays a vital role, professional restaurant lighting design can transform ordinary dining into a memorable experience. From romantic dinners to vibrant social gatherings, lighting influences mood, enhances food presentation, and elevates the overall brand identity. The Role of Lighting in Dining Atmosphere The right lighting sets the tone for how customers feel the moment they step inside a restaurant. Warm, dimmed lights create a cozy and intimate setting, perfect for fine dining or romantic occasions. Brighter, cooler lights energize the space, making them ideal for cafés or casual eateries. By carefully balancing intensity, color temperature, and placement, lighting designers create a mood that complements both the cuisine and the brand’s character. Enhancing Food Presentation Through Lighting Great food deserves to be seen in its best light. Strategic lighting highlights textures, colors, and presentation, making dishes more visually appealing. Accent lighting, for example, can spotlight signature dishes or bar areas, drawing attention to what matters most. Well designed lighting not only improves the dining experience but also supports social media sharing, as customers often photograph meals that look stunning under the right illumination. Creating Unique Experiences with Custom Lighting Every restaurant has its own story and personality. Custom restaurant lighting design ensures that the lighting aligns with the brand’s identity, whether it’s a rustic bistro, modern fine dining establishment, or lively rooftop bar. Layered lighting combining ambient, task, and accent elements. Brings depth and flexibility, allowing spaces to shift from lunch service to evening dining seamlessly. Professional restaurant lighting design is not just about visibility: it is about creating atmosphere, enhancing food presentation, and shaping unforgettable customer experiences. Landscape Lighting Design: Transforming Outdoor Spaces into Nighttime Masterpieces

A well designed landscape does not end with the setting sun. In fact, outdoor spaces often reveal a new dimension of beauty at night through carefully planned landscape lighting design. From gardens and pathways to courtyards and open spaces, lighting enhances safety, highlights architectural features, and creates a welcoming ambience for evening gatherings. The Role of Landscape Lighting Landscape lighting serves more than decorative purposes. It increases visibility in outdoor areas, ensuring that walkways, stairs, and driveways are safe to navigate. At the same time, it allows homeowners, businesses, or public spaces to extend the use of outdoor areas after dark. By layering ambient, task, and accent lighting, designers can create depth and atmosphere that highlight both natural and built environments. Benefits of Landscape Lighting Design Well planned landscape lighting design offers numerous benefits. For private residences, it enhances curb appeal and adds value to the property by creating a luxurious nighttime appearance. In public spaces, lighting fosters safety and encourages community activities by making parks, plazas, and pathways more accessible at night. For businesses, outdoor lighting strengthens brand identity, attracting visitors with a warm and inviting atmosphere. Beyond aesthetics, efficient LED systems also ensure lower energy consumption and long-term sustainability. Applications of Landscape Lighting Applications of landscape lighting are diverse and adaptable to many environments. Gardens and backyards benefit from soft ambient lighting that highlights plants, trees, and water features. Pathways and entrances require functional illumination to guide movement safely. Accent lighting can be used to showcase sculptures, architectural details, or unique landscaping elements. Even large-scale outdoor areas, such as parks or resorts, can use landscape lighting to create immersive nighttime experiences that blend nature with design. Landscape lighting design is the art of merging functionality and beauty in outdoor environments. By integrating safety, sustainability, and aesthetics, well-planned lighting transforms outdoor spaces into captivating experiences that can be enjoyed long after the sun has set. Smart Lighting Systems: Revolutionizing Modern Architecture and Design

Modern architecture is increasingly shaped by the integration of smart technologies, and lighting is no exception. Smart lighting systems represent a significant leap forward, combining efficiency, automation, and design flexibility to create adaptive environments. These systems go beyond traditional illumination, offering personalized control and energy optimization while enhancing the aesthetic appeal of spaces. The Role of Smart Lighting in Architecture In contemporary building design, lighting is more than a functional element; it is a key aspect of spatial experience. Smart lighting systems allow architects and designers to craft dynamic environments where light responds to the needs of the moment. Whether it is adjusting brightness based on natural daylight, shifting color temperatures to complement interior design, or synchronizing with occupancy sensors, smart lighting turns static spaces into responsive, living environments. Benefits of Smart Lighting Systems The advantages of smart lighting systems are both practical and experiential. From an energy perspective, automated dimming and scheduling reduce electricity consumption, contributing to sustainability goals and lowering operational costs. From a user perspective, the ability to control lighting through apps or voice commands provides unmatched convenience. These systems also enhance wellness by adapting light levels to human circadian rhythms, ensuring comfort and productivity in work and living spaces alike. Applications Across Industries Smart lighting systems are versatile and applicable across multiple industries. In office environments, they create healthier workplaces that balance natural and artificial light for productivity. In retail, they enhance product displays and influence consumer behavior. Hospitality settings use smart lighting to craft memorable guest experiences, while residential projects benefit from both security and lifestyle flexibility. Even urban landscapes now adopt smart street lighting to improve safety and reduce energy waste. Smart lighting systems are transforming the way we think about architecture and design. They embody the intersection of technology, sustainability, and human-centered innovation, making them essential for the future of modern spaces. Sustainable Lighting Design: Building a Greener Future

Sustainability is no longer a trend, it’s a necessity. In today’s world, sustainable lighting design plays a crucial role in creating eco friendly spaces that save energy, reduce costs, and improve environmental impact. Architects, designers, and businesses are increasingly turning to lighting consultants to ensure their projects align with green building standards. What is Sustainable Lighting Design? Sustainable lighting design goes beyond choosing LED lamps. It involves integrating natural light, selecting high-efficiency fixtures, and using smart control systems to minimize energy consumption while maximizing comfort and aesthetics. Key Principles of Sustainable Lighting 1. Daylight Integration Maximizing the use of natural daylight reduces dependency on artificial lighting, creating healthier and more comfortable spaces. 2. Energy Efficient Fixtures LED technology and advanced optics provide powerful illumination with significantly less energy consumption. 3. Smart Control Systems Sensors and automation adjust light based on occupancy and daylight levels, preventing unnecessary energy waste. 4. Lifecycle Thinking Choosing durable materials and low-maintenance systems extends the life of lighting installations while reducing waste.  Applications Across Different Sectors Commercial Buildings: Lower operational costs and improve employee well-being. Public Spaces: Safer, eco-friendly lighting for parks and streets. Hospitals & Schools: Enhance comfort while supporting energy saving goals. Luxury Homes: A blend of sustainability and sophistication. Sustainable lighting design is not just about saving energy, it’s about shaping a brighter, greener future. With professional consultation, spaces can achieve harmony between efficiency, beauty, and environmental responsibility. Luxury Residential Lighting: Elevating Homes with Elegance and Comfort

A luxury home is not complete without the right lighting. Luxury residential lighting blends beauty, comfort, and technology. It creates warm, elegant spaces while highlighting architectural details. The Role of Lighting in Luxury Homes Lighting is more than brightness. It defines mood, enhances design, and showcases a home’s personality. From chandeliers to modern recessed lights, the right selection makes every corner special. Ambient, Task, and Accent Lighting A complete luxury residential lighting design combines three essential layers: ambient, task, and accent lighting. Ambient lighting provides the soft overall glow that sets the atmosphere of the home. Task lighting focuses on functionality, ensuring areas like kitchens, studies, or bathrooms are well-lit for daily activities. Meanwhile, accent lighting highlights artwork, plants, or architectural details, giving each space depth and character. Together, these three layers create a harmonious balance between beauty and practicality. Smart Lighting Technology Luxury homes often feature smart lighting controls. Homeowners can adjust brightness, color temperature, and even set scenes with a single touch or voice command. Materials and Fixtures for Elegance High-quality fixtures made from crystal, brass, or modern matte finishes add sophistication. Lighting design highlights textures in furniture, flooring, and wall finishes. Enhancing Lifestyle and Comfort Proper lighting improves relaxation, productivity, and overall living comfort. Whether hosting a dinner or enjoying quiet evenings, luxury lighting adapts to every lifestyle. Luxury residential lighting is about more than illumination. Museum Lighting Design: Enhancing Art, History, and Visitor Experience

Museums are more than buildings; they are cultural guardians. The way collections are illuminated impacts how visitors connect with art, history, and culture. Museum lighting design blends science and creativity to enhance beauty while preserving delicate artifacts. Preserving Art and Artifacts Light can damage fragile items such as paintings, textiles, or manuscripts.Using low-UV and carefully controlled LED lighting prevents fading and ensures preservation for future generations. Creating Atmosphere Lighting influences mood. A dimly lit gallery can evoke mystery, while brighter lighting highlights vibrant works of art.Curators and designers use lighting to guide emotions and storytelling within each exhibition. Guiding Visitor Flow Smart lighting directs attention to specific displays. Visitors naturally follow the illuminated paths, making the exhibition experience more immersive and organized. Modern Technology in Museums Today’s museums embrace smart lighting controls, tunable white LEDs, and motion sensors. These technologies reduce energy consumption and allow flexible setups for temporary exhibitions. Enhancing Visitor Experience Good lighting makes colors vivid, textures visible, and spaces welcoming. Visitors are more likely to stay longer and return when they feel immersed in a well-lit museum environment. Museum lighting design is a powerful tool. Heritage Building Lighting: Balancing History and Modern Innovation

Heritage buildings carry cultural and historical value. Lighting these spaces requires sensitivity, creativity, and technical expertise. Heritage building lighting balances preservation with modern innovation, ensuring both beauty and safety. Respecting History Lighting must highlight architectural details without damaging original materials. Soft tones preserve authenticity. Overly bright or intrusive lights risk diminishing the building’s character. Enhancing Visual Appeal Well designed lighting draws attention to unique features like arches, columns, and carvings.At night, heritage spaces come alive, creating breathtaking views for visitors and photographers alike. Improving Safety and Accessibility Historic sites often attract large numbers of visitors. Proper lighting of pathways, entrances, and staircases ensures safe exploration even after dark.This makes heritage sites more welcoming to tourists. Modern Technology in Historic Spaces The integration of LED and smart controls offers sustainability while maintaining authenticity. Adjustable lighting ensures minimal disruption to the building’s atmosphere.Solar-powered solutions reduce energy consumption without altering the structure. Cultural and Emotional Impact Lighting strengthens the storytelling of heritage spaces. It connects people emotionally to history. A softly lit monument or museum allows visitors to feel the weight of time and tradition. Heritage building lighting is more than illumination. Public Space Lighting and Community Well-being: Creating Safer Cities After Dark

Public spaces are at the heart of every city, serving as gathering points where communities interact, socialize, and move about. From parks and plazas to streets and sidewalks, these shared spaces need thoughtful lighting design to ensure safety, comfort, and accessibility for everyone. Effective public space lighting goes beyond illumination it plays a vital role in shaping community well-being and urban identity. One of the primary functions of public lighting is safety and security. Adequate lighting in streets, walkways, and open areas reduces crime rates and increases the sense of security for pedestrians. Well lit areas encourage more people to walk, cycle, and enjoy outdoor activities even after dark, strengthening the social fabric of the community. In contrast, poorly lit spaces often become areas of neglect, discouraging public use and reducing quality of life. Public lighting also enhances aesthetic appeal. Modern urban lighting design incorporates creative solutions such as architectural highlights, dynamic LED displays, and artistic fixtures that transform cityscapes at night. This not only improves visibility but also creates inviting environments that attract visitors, support tourism, and boost local economies. Cities that invest in innovative lighting often see public spaces become vibrant cultural hubs. Another important aspect is sustainability. Traditional streetlights consume large amounts of energy, but the shift to LED technology has dramatically reduced costs and environmental impact. Many cities are now adopting smart lighting systems equipped with sensors and adaptive controls. These systems adjust brightness based on pedestrian activity or traffic flow, ensuring efficient energy use while maintaining safety standards. By integrating smart lighting into urban infrastructure, cities contribute to global climate goals while reducing operational expenses. Public space lighting also has a significant impact on health and well being. Properly designed lighting minimizes glare and light pollution, which can disrupt human circadian rhythms and harm local ecosystems. Warm, balanced lighting in parks and residential areas creates a sense of comfort and relaxation, encouraging outdoor activities that improve physical and mental health. Furthermore, lighting design plays a role in urban inclusivity. Well lit spaces make cities more accessible for all, including the elderly and people with disabilities. Clear visibility improves navigation, reduces accidents, and ensures that public areas can be enjoyed by everyone, regardless of age or ability. The future of public space lighting is tied closely to smart city initiatives. With the integration of IoT (Internet of Things), cities are using lighting poles as multifunctional hubs equipped with Wi-Fi, sensors, and even charging stations expanding their role beyond illumination. This innovation is reshaping how communities experience public environments at night. Investing in high-quality public lighting is not just a matter of visibility it is about building safer, more inclusive, and more vibrant communities. Industrial Lighting for Energy Efficiency: A Guide to Smarter Workspaces

Industrial facilities such as factories, warehouses, and production plants rely heavily on lighting to maintain safe and productive operations. With rising energy costs and growing concerns about sustainability, businesses are increasingly looking for lighting solutions that reduce energy consumption without compromising performance. Modern industrial lighting is no longer just about illumination it is about efficiency, safety, and innovation. One of the most effective strategies for energy efficient industrial lighting is the adoption of LED technology. Compared to traditional fluorescent or high intensity discharge (HID) lamps, LED fixtures consume significantly less energy while delivering higher brightness and durability. They also have a much longer lifespan, which reduces maintenance costs in facilities where lighting systems are difficult to access. For large warehouses and factories, this translates into considerable savings and operational efficiency. Another important aspect of industrial lighting design is smart control systems. These systems allow businesses to manage lighting based on occupancy, daylight availability, and working hours. Motion sensors, for example, ensure that lights in rarely used areas such as storage rooms or corridors remain off when not needed. Automated scheduling ensures that lights are only on during shifts, preventing unnecessary energy waste. By integrating lighting with building management systems, companies can achieve even greater efficiency and control. In addition to reducing energy consumption, modern industrial lighting also prioritizes safety and productivity. Proper lighting reduces the risk of workplace accidents by ensuring visibility in critical areas such as assembly lines, loading docks, and pathways. High-quality LED lighting provides uniform illumination without flickering, minimizing eye strain for workers and improving focus on detailed tasks. With tailored lighting design, businesses can create a safer, more comfortable environment that directly contributes to higher output and employee well-being. Sustainability is also a key driver in industrial lighting upgrades. Many organizations are aiming for green certifications or corporate sustainability goals. Switching to energy-efficient lighting not only lowers carbon emissions but also positions companies as responsible and forward thinking. Some industrial facilities are even incorporating renewable energy sources, such as solar panels, to power their lighting systems, further reducing reliance on conventional electricity. For industries that operate around the clock, reliable lighting is critical. The latest durable LED solutions are designed to withstand harsh environments, including high temperatures, dust, and moisture. This resilience ensures consistent performance in challenging industrial settings, preventing costly downtime caused by lighting failures. The future of industrial lighting is about more than cost savings it is about smarter, safer, and more sustainable workplaces. By investing in energy-efficient lighting systems, businesses can significantly cut expenses, enhance worker productivity, and meet sustainability targets. The Importance of Professional Lighting Design in Modern Hospitals

Lighting is one of the most fundamental yet often overlooked elements in hospital design. While patients and visitors may notice the advanced medical technology, skilled doctors, or the overall cleanliness of the facility, few realize how much of an impact lighting has on the healthcare environment. In reality, professional lighting design in modern hospitals plays a crucial role in creating safe, comfortable, and efficient spaces for both patients and staff. From patient recovery rooms to operating theaters, the right lighting design influences physical health, mental well-being, staff performance, and even the hospital’s operational costs. For patients, the hospital experience can be stressful. Unfamiliar surroundings, constant medical checks, and health concerns often create anxiety. In this context, lighting can serve as a subtle yet powerful healing tool. Research shows that exposure to natural light helps regulate circadian rhythms, which improves sleep quality and promotes recovery. A well-designed patient room, equipped with warm and adjustable lighting, provides comfort that makes the space feel less clinical and more personal. Corridors and waiting areas, on the other hand, benefit from soft, glare-free lighting that creates a welcoming atmosphere, helping patients and their families feel more at ease. In short, patient-centered lighting is not just about brightness but about creating an environment that promotes healing and emotional well-being.   Lighting also has a direct impact on the performance and efficiency of medical staff. Doctors, nurses, and other healthcare professionals work long hours in high-stress situations where accuracy is essential. Poor lighting can lead to fatigue, eye strain, and even errors. In operating rooms, for instance, surgeons rely on highly focused, bright lighting that ensures precision and visibility. Nurse stations require balanced lighting that minimizes glare and supports staff concentration during extended shifts. Examination rooms benefit from adjustable task lighting that enables accurate diagnosis and treatment. Professional lighting design carefully balances brightness, color temperature, and distribution to create an environment where staff can work effectively and safely. Another critical factor in hospital lighting design is sustainability. Hospitals are facilities that never close; they operate 24 hours a day, seven days a week. This means energy consumption is significantly higher compared to other types of buildings. Traditional lighting systems not only increase electricity bills but also generate more heat, which impacts cooling costs. By adopting modern solutions such as LED lighting and smart control systems, hospitals can dramatically reduce their energy consumption. These systems last longer, require less maintenance, and help facilities achieve their sustainability goals. The result is not only a reduction in operational costs but also a smaller environmental footprint—something increasingly important for institutions in today’s world. The future of hospital lighting lies in innovation. Smart lighting systems now allow automatic adjustments in brightness and color temperature depending on the time of day or room occupancy. Circadian lighting, which mimics the natural cycle of daylight, is particularly beneficial for patients who spend extended time indoors. It helps regulate sleep patterns, reduces stress, and improves recovery outcomes. For medical staff working night shifts, circadian lighting helps them stay alert and maintain energy levels. Meanwhile, touchless lighting controls are becoming more common in hospitals, offering hygienic solutions that reduce the need for physical contact with switches. These innovations are creating healthcare environments that are not only more efficient but also more human-centered. Practical examples highlight the impact of well planned lighting. In corridors, combining LED fixtures with daylight sensors reduces unnecessary energy consumption while maintaining a safe and well-lit environment. In patient recovery rooms, tunable lighting systems allow individuals to adjust the brightness to their comfort, giving them a sense of control in an otherwise clinical setting. Intensive Care Units (ICUs), where patients are in fragile conditions, require lighting that allows staff to monitor patients effectively while still supporting rest and recovery. These case applications show that thoughtful lighting design benefits everyone in the healthcare environment. Ultimately, professional hospital lighting design is not a matter of luxury or aesthetics; it is a necessity. Good lighting supports patients in their healing journey, empowers staff to perform at their best, and helps hospitals operate more efficiently and sustainably. As healthcare facilities continue to modernize, the role of lighting will only grow more important. It is a long-term investment that pays off in improved well-being, higher efficiency, and reduced costs.
